Burning feet syndrome, or Grierson-Gopalan syndrome, refers to a group of symptoms in the feet that worsen at night. These symptoms are characterized by a tingling, burning, aching, and sometimes numb sensation and are caused by many different conditions. What Causes Burning Feet Syndrome? It can be as mild as a tingling sensation or as severe as painful burning feet, and usually flares up in sporadic episodes that last between a few minutes and several days. The condition may be triggered by an increase in body temperature and be accompanied by other symptoms such as redness, itching, and swelling. Another type of neuropathy that can result in burning pain in toes and feet is small fibre sensory neuropathy (SFSN). This occurs when small fibres in the peripheral nervous system are damaged, which may be due to an underlying medical condition such as diabetes. Other symptoms include loss of sensation in the feet, tingling, and short bursts of pain – which may get worse over time.
